What are the Typical Nutritional Components of Jason's Deli Food?
Jason's Deli offers a variety of food, so nutritional content varies greatly. Generally, you can expect:
- Sandwiches: These will vary based on the bread type and fillings. Expect a higher calorie count, along with varying levels of protein, carbohydrates, and fat. Choosing leaner meats and lighter breads can help manage this.
- Salads: Salads tend to be a healthier option, especially if you choose lean proteins and avoid creamy dressings. Pay attention to portion sizes, though.
- Sides: Side dishes, from potato salad to coleslaw, can significantly impact your overall nutritional intake. Be mindful of the portion sizes and calorie density of your chosen sides.
- Soups: Soups can vary widely. Some can be light and broth-based, while others are creamier and higher in calories.
Are there healthier choices at Jason's Deli?
Absolutely! Making healthy choices at Jason's Deli is entirely possible. Focus on:
- Lean proteins: Grilled chicken or turkey are generally better choices than fried options.
- Plenty of vegetables: Load up on salads and add extra vegetables to your sandwiches.
- Whole-grain bread: When choosing bread, opt for whole-wheat options over white bread.
- Light dressings: Choose vinaigrette or light dressings instead of creamy options.
- Smaller portions: Being mindful of portion sizes is key to managing your calorie intake.
